JEREMIAH 30 [†]The word that came to Jeremiah from the LORD: 2[†]“Thus says the LORD, the God of Israel: e Write in a book all the words that I have spoken to you. 3[†] f For behold, days are coming, declares the LORD, g when I will restore h the fortunes of my people, i Israel and Judah, says the LORD, j and I will bring them back to the land that I gave to their fathers, and they shall take possession of it.”
4[†]These are the words that the LORD spoke concerning i Israel and Judah:
5[†] “Thus says the LORD:
We have heard a cry of panic,
of terror, and no peace.
6 Ask now, and see,
can a man bear a child?
k Why then do I see every man
with his hands on his stomach k like a woman in labor?
l Why has every face turned pale?
7[†] Alas! m That day is so great
n there is none like it;
it is a time of distress for Jacob;
yet he shall be saved out of it.
8[†]“And it shall come to pass in that day, declares the LORD of hosts, that I will o break his p yoke from off your neck, and I will o burst your bonds, q and foreigners shall no more make a servant of him. [1] 9[†]But they shall serve the LORD their God and r David their king, whom I will raise up for them.
10[†] s “Then fear not, t O Jacob my servant, declares the LORD,
nor be dismayed, O Israel;
for behold, s I will save you from far away,
u and your offspring from the land of their captivity.
s Jacob shall return and have quiet and ease,
and none shall make him afraid.
11[†] v For I am with you to save you,
declares the LORD;
v I will make a full end of all the nations
among whom I scattered you,
but of you I will not make a full end.
v I will w discipline you in just measure,
and I will by no means leave you unpunished.
12 “For thus says the LORD:
x Your hurt is incurable,
y and your wound is grievous.
13 There is none to uphold your cause,
no medicine for your wound,
z no healing for you.
14[†] a All your lovers have forgotten you;
they care nothing for you;
for I have dealt you the blow of b an enemy,
the punishment c of a merciless foe,
because your guilt is great,
d because your sins are flagrant.
15[†] x Why do you cry out over your hurt?
x Your pain is incurable.
Because your guilt is great,
d because your sins are flagrant,
I have done these things to you.
16 e Therefore all who devour you shall be devoured,
and f all your foes, every one of them, shall go into captivity;
g those who plunder you shall be plundered,
h and all who prey on you I will make a prey.
17 i For I will restore j health to you,
and k your wounds I will heal,
declares the LORD,
because l they have called you an outcast:
l ‘It is Zion, for whom no one cares!’
Behold, m I will restore the fortunes of the tents of Jacob
and have compassion on his dwellings;
the city shall be rebuilt on n its mound,
and the palace shall stand where it used to be.
19[†] o Out of them shall come songs of thanksgiving,
and the voices of those who celebrate.
p I will multiply them, and they shall not be few;
I will make them honored, and they shall not be small.
20[†] q Their children shall be as they were of old,
and their congregation shall be established before me,
and I will punish all who oppress them.
21[†] r Their prince shall be one of themselves;
r their ruler shall come out from their midst;
s I will make him draw near, and he shall approach me,
t for who would dare of himself to approach me?
declares the LORD.
22[†] u And you shall be my people,
and I will be your God.”
23[†] v Behold w the storm of the LORD!
Wrath has gone forth,
a whirling tempest;
it will burst upon the head of the wicked.
24[†] x The fierce anger of the LORD will not turn back
until he has executed and accomplished
the intentions of his mind.
y In the latter days you will understand this.
